System Sizing
Size (kW) = (Daily kWh / Sun Hours) / EfficiencyVariables:
kWhEnergy UsageHoursPeak Sun HoursExample
Inputs:
Steps:
- 1.Usage ≈ 1000 kWh/mo
- 2.Daily ≈ 33 kWh
- 3.Size = 33 / 4.5 / 0.8 ≈ 9.2 kW
- 4.Panels = 9200 / 400 = 23
